Output e6330ac949d9575d408abd40d1567a9f6a831b4b944430b869e325798c949170:2

value
109383178
script pubkey
OP_0 OP_PUSHBYTES_32 9440567e9548ed9664d77a386ac06db1d09b95e9e973b9a8490653ddf7b49c67
address
bc1qj3q9vl54frkevexh0gux4srdk8gfh90fa9emn2zfqefamaa5n3nsstw0ry
transaction
e6330ac949d9575d408abd40d1567a9f6a831b4b944430b869e325798c949170
spent
true